What are some of the best neighborhoods to live in Cumberland? +
Some of the best neighborhoods to live in Cumberland include the area around the Western Maryland Scenic Railroad and the historic district. However, it's worth noting that the quality of neighborhoods can vary significantly, and some areas have seen better days.
What are some fun things to do in Cumberland? +
There are plenty of fun things to do in Cumberland, including visiting the Western Maryland Scenic Railroad, exploring the Great Allegheny Passage, and checking out the local shops and restaurants in the historic district. You can also visit the Cumberland Theatre or the Graphicus Atelier printmaking studio.
